Role and remit

Francesco Gaetani leads EASA's Flight Standards directorate as Flight Standards Director since October 2025, with regulatory and standardisation responsibility spanning:

  • ATM regulation — EASA's regulatory framework for air traffic management, including the Part-ATM rulemaking programme and the Common Requirements for ANSPs
  • AI Roadmap — the EASA AI Roadmap governs how artificial intelligence tools can be certified for use in air traffic control, one of the most consequential open regulatory questions in ATM as AI-assisted decision support tools move into operational service
  • Controller licensing — oversight of Part-ATCO, the EASA framework governing air traffic controller training, qualification, and recurrent assessment, including the transition to competency-based licensing frameworks
  • Aerodromes and ATC operations — regulatory standards for aerodrome operations, published aeronautical information, and the interface between airport and en-route ATC services
  • Standardisation — coordinating the standardisation inspections of EU National Aviation Authorities to ensure consistent application of EASA regulations across Member States

About EASA

The European Union Aviation Safety Agency is the EU's regulatory authority for civil aviation safety, based in Cologne, Germany. EASA's technical regulations apply across EU Member States and are adopted by many non-EU states under bilateral agreements. EASA's ATM-related work spans safety oversight of ANSPs, rulemaking for ATM systems and controller licensing, and coordination with ICAO on international standards harmonisation.
